The Psychology Behind Belief in Fortune Telling
The human mind is remarkably adept at finding patterns and connections, even where none exist. This inherent cognitive bias, known as apophenia, plays a significant role in why people believe in fortune telling. When a crystal ball reader makes vague or ambiguous statements, individuals tend to interpret them in a way that aligns with their own experiences and beliefs. This confirmation bias further reinforces their conviction in the accuracy of the reading. I have observed that individuals under stress or facing significant life decisions are particularly vulnerable to the allure of fortune telling. In these vulnerable states, the desire for reassurance and guidance can override critical thinking, making them more susceptible to accepting predictions at face value. Furthermore, the power of suggestion and the placebo effect can contribute to the perceived effectiveness of crystal ball readings, blurring the lines between genuine insight and psychological manipulation.
The Dark Side: Exploitation and Manipulation
Beneath the mystical veneer of crystal ball readings lies a darker reality – the potential for exploitation and manipulation. Unscrupulous practitioners may prey on vulnerable individuals, using their fears and anxieties to extract money or gain control. This is particularly concerning when dealing with individuals facing financial hardship, relationship problems, or health concerns. These individuals are often desperate for solutions and more likely to trust someone who offers them hope, regardless of the validity of their claims. In my research, I have encountered numerous accounts of individuals who have been defrauded or emotionally harmed by deceptive crystal ball readers. These stories highlight the importance of skepticism and critical thinking when engaging with any form of divination.
